Reintroduction of Foundation and Its Mission

The co-founder and CEO of Foundation emphasizes the company's commitment to developing Bitcoin-centric tools that enhance users' freedom and sovereignty. The foundation has launched two generations of the Passport hardware wallet, which has been recognized for its innovative air gap technology utilizing QR codes. Alongside the hardware wallet, the Envoy mobile wallet companion app has gained popularity, receiving high praise on the App Store. The focus on beautiful design and intuitive usability caters not only to experienced Bitcoin enthusiasts but also to newcomers seeking better privacy and security.
